Jobs for Education/Teaching of Individuals in Junior High/Middle School Special Education Programs Grads in District of Columbia
In this state, there are 190 people employed in jobs related to an education/teaching of individuals in junior high/middle school special education programs degree, compared to 87,870 nationwide.
